It All DependsConditional Probability

1. Suppose you have 3 nickels, 1 quarter, and 1 penny in your pocket. You choose a coin, do not replace it, and then choose a second coin.

a. Write an organized list to represent all of the possible outcomes.

b. What is the probability of randomly picking a penny first, P(penny 1st)?

c. What is the probability of picking a quarter first and a nickel second?

d. What is the probability of picking a nickel second, given that a quarter is picked first?

CountingPermutations and Combinations

1. State whether each question uses permutations or combinations. Then calculate the answer.

a. The Debate Club contains 13 members. They need to elect 3 members to the executive board: a president, vice president, and secretary. How many different executive boards are possible?

b. Quentin used 7 websites during research for a report. How many different ways can he list the websites in his bibliography?

c. Tyler has 28 songs on his computer. He is transferring 8 songs to his MP3 player. How many different ways can the songs be chosen?

d. Josy is making a pattern with 2 squares, one triangle, and one circle. How many different patterns can Josy make?

e. Sydney works at a kennel. She takes the 8 dogs at the kennel out for a walk in groups of 2. How many different groups of dogs can Sydney take?

TrialsIndependent Trials

1. Bus drivers for the Townsende School District are hired from either in district or outside of the district.

When Mr. Fine calls the transportation director, he is told that his sons have a 7 ___ 10

change of having

a bus driver that was hired from in district (I ) and a 3 ___ 10

chance of having a bus driver that was hired

from outside the district (O). His two sons each ride a different bus to school, since one is at the elementary school and the other is at the middle school.

a. What is the probability that the bus driver for both sons will be hired from inside of the district?

b. What is the probability that the bus driver for both sons will be hired from outside of the district?

c. What is the probability that one son will have a bus driver hired from inside of the district and the other will have a bus driver hired from outside of the district?

d. Suppose Mr. Fine’s daughter, who attends the high school, is also going to take a bus to school. What is the probability that Mr. Fine’s sons will have a bus driver hired from inside of the district, but his daughter will have a bus driver hired from outside of the district?
